@charset "utf-8";

/* ==========================================================================================================

	 子どもの育ちをささえる
 
============================================================================================================*/



/*------------------------------------------------------------------------index・共通------------------------------------------------------------------------*/

.koBodyArea a {color: #517A05;}
.koBodyArea a:link {color: #517A05;}
.koBodyArea a:visited {color: #517A05;}
.koBodyArea a:hover {color: #262626;}

.koBodyTopBlock a {color: #262626;}
.koBodyTopBlock a:link {color: #262626;}
.koBodyTopBlock a:visited {color: #262626;}
.koBodyTopBlock a:hover {color: #999999;}


td.growingIndexBox{
background:url(../growing/img/growing_index_box_bg.gif) repeat-y left top;}


div#growingIndexBoxImg01{
background:url(../growing/img/growing01_bg.jpg) no-repeat 154px bottom;
height:105px;}

div#growingIndexBoxImg02{
background:url(../growing/img/growing02_bg.jpg) no-repeat 154px bottom;
height:105px;}

div#growingIndexBoxImg03{
background:url(../growing/img/growing03_bg.jpg) no-repeat 154px bottom;
height:105px;}

div#growingIndexBoxImg04{
background:url(../growing/img/growing04_bg.jpg) no-repeat 154px bottom;
height:105px;}

div#growingIndexBoxImg05{
background:url(../growing/img/growing05_bg.jpg) no-repeat 154px bottom;
height:105px;}

div#growingIndexBoxImg06{
background:url(../growing/img/growing06_bg.jpg) no-repeat 154px bottom;
height:105px;}

div#growingIndexBoxImg07{
background:url(../growing/img/growing07_bg.jpg) no-repeat 154px bottom;
height:105px;}



table#book{
border:solid 1px #999999;
background:#f9f9dd;}

table#book td{
padding-top:20px;
padding-bottom:20px;}




h2.growingIndexTitle{
background:url(../growing/img/growing_title_bg.gif) no-repeat left top;
padding:3px 10px 2px 10px;
color:#FFFFFF;
font-weight:bold;}



/*------------------------------------------------------------------------childbirth～5_to_school------------------------------------------------------------------------*/


div#childbirthImg{background:url(../growing/img/childbirth_img01.jpg) no-repeat right top;}
div#childbirthImg p{width:380px;}


div#childbirthImg2{background:url(../growing/img/childbirth_img02.jpg) no-repeat right top;}
div#childbirthImg2 p{width:380px;}


div#childbirthImg3{background:url(../growing/img/childbirth_img03.jpg) no-repeat right top;}
div#childbirthImg3 p{width:380px;}


div#childbirthImg4{background:url(../growing/img/childbirth_img04.jpg) no-repeat right top;}
div#childbirthImg4 p{width:380px;}


div#childbirthImg5{background:url(../growing/img/childbirth_img05.jpg) no-repeat right top;}
div#childbirthImg5 p{width:380px;}


div#childbirthImg6{background:url(../growing/img/childbirth_img06.jpg) no-repeat right top;}
div#childbirthImg6 p{width:380px;}


div#childbirthImg7{background:url(../growing/img/childbirth_img07.jpg) no-repeat right top;}
div#childbirthImg7 p{width:380px;}




/*-------------------------ページ内ナビ-------------------------*/


div.pageNav01 p{
float:left;
margin-right:7px;
margin-bottom:5px;
border:solid 1px #999999;
white-space:nowrap;
}

div.pageNav01 div{height:20px;}
*+html body div.pageNav01 div{height:0px;}
* html body div.pageNav01 div{height:0px;}



div.pageNav01 a{
display:block;
background:url(../img/arrow02.gif) #ffffff no-repeat 10px 7px;
padding:2px 10px 2px 20px;
color: #262626;
}

div.pageNav01 a:link{
display:block;
background:url(../img/arrow02.gif) #ffffff no-repeat 10px 7px;
padding:2px 10px 2px 20px;
color: #262626;
}

div.pageNav01 a:visited{
display:block;
background:url(../img/arrow02.gif) #ffffff no-repeat 10px 7px;
padding:2px 10px 2px 20px;
color: #262626;
}

div.pageNav01 a:hover{
display:block;
background:url(../img/arrow02.gif) #d7e0a9 no-repeat 10px 7px;
padding:2px 10px 2px 20px;
color: #262626;
}






/*-------------------------見出し-------------------------*/


.titleBg01{
background:url(../growing/img/title_bg_01.gif) no-repeat left top;
font-weight:bold;
font-size:1.2em;
width:585px;
height:28px;
padding:5px 20px 0px 20px;
}


*+html body .titleBg01{height:33px;}
* html body .titleBg01{height:33px;}





















